Pros

Super friendly Colleagues. Company office. Company benefits.

Cons

Team lead lacks professionalism and displays a lack of respect, often engaging in unprofessional behavior, including bullying team members. Additionally, the compensation offered is inadequate. Some Team leads do everything to make you leave the company.

Pros

- free beer, cereals, milk, coffee and other small stuff - team events where you see your managers get drunk - one trip once a year where the whole company gets drunk - average age 25

Cons

- all the above benefits mean less salary for people while trivago pays less taxes - very inexperience middle managers that treat people like monkey - no way to move up because of older employees and flat hierarchy
